Two Belfast men were charged yesterday with possessing £360,000 worth of drugs with intent to supply. Mr Stephen Blair (25), of Jamaica Street, and Mr Dermuid McAnoy (29), of Oldpark Road, were arrested on Saturday as they drove away from a ferry at Belfast docks. Police later found 32kg of cannabis resin hidden in their car. The defendants were remanded in custody for a week.
